Reverse description Radiate effigy of Helios, the solar deity, standing erect within a galloping biga racing to the right, his right hand extended and holding a whip. The dynamic composition reflects the Hellenistic artistic tradition prevalent in Lydian provincial coinage. The reverse legend, disposed around the field, names the local magistrate Publius as grammateus and identifies the issuing civic authority of Tralles. The coin surface shows typical patination and wear consistent with a hammered provincial bronze of the Antonine period.
Reverse script Log in to see details
Reverse lettering ΕΠΙ ΠΟΠΛΙΟΥ ΓΡΑΜ ΤΡΑΛΙΑΝΩΝ
(Translation: [Coin] under Publius grammateus, [Coin] of the Trallians)
